Logicor’s first Czech development gets underway

Published: 16. 11. 2023
Logicor has kicked off construction of its first Czech regional logistics development on the D10 motorway 20 km northeast of Mlada Boleslav. The industrial specialist is building two new warehouses totaling 20,000 sqm, of which one will have a cross dock facility. Logicor has committed to improving the area around the brownfield site, including road investments, biking paths and landscaped public areas. It’s already carried out the necessary demolition works to clear the site and groundworks have already been completed. If all goes to plan, the first phase of Logicor Příšovice should be done by the middle of 2024. Logicor entered the Czech Republic in 2017, managing 115,000 sqm of logistics assets around the country. Director Pavel Rufert said the company’s first Czech development was attracting strong interest from potential customers. “Logicor Park Příšovice will include great sustainability initiatives and play a key role in benefitting the community through better public amenities and potential job creation.”
